Found an illustrated edition of Robinson Crusoe published in 1863 at a local charity store in England and I can still read and experience it as intended by the typesetter and illustrator 160 years later*.
Will you be able to say the same thing of the things we publish on the web today?
* As intended aesthetically, that is, but otherwise through the critical lens of reading a book steeped in 18th century slavery and imperialism.
